Why are audit results your roadmap to investment?
The worst mistake you can make is to spend grant money haphazardly, on impulse or under pressure from different technology providers. The basis of your investment plan must be the document that was the foundation of the entire proposal - the OT cybersecurity audit report. It is the one that provides an objective, data-driven list of identified risks and vulnerabilities. A prioritized list of audit recommendations is a de facto ready roadmap for your investment. Start with those projects that address the greatest identified risks.

What is the absolute foundation, or investment in visibility?
You can’t protect something you can’t see. Therefore, the absolute priority and the first project that should be funded by the grant is the implementation of a system for asset inventory and passive monitoring of OT networks. This is an investment in the foundation. Without full visibility into what exactly is working in our network and how it communicates with each other, all further actions will be shooting in the dark. These tools will not only provide us with invaluable knowledge, but will also act as an early warning system for anomalies and attacks in the future.
Why is network segmentation the next logical step?
Once we know what we have on the network, the next logical step is to bring order to the network and build barriers to limit the spread of potential attacks. Investing in OT network segmentation with industrial firewalls is the second key pillar of building resilience. The grant allows funding for both the purchase of the necessary equipment and the cost of services to design and implement a new secure architecture based on the concept of zones and channels from IEC 62443.
How can a grant help secure the most sensitive legacy systems?
The audit has certainly identified many outdated, “non-patchable” systems (legacy) in your network. The grant provides a unique opportunity to surround them with a “security bubble.” You can fund the purchase of industrial intrusion prevention systems (IPS) that will provide a “virtual patching” function for these systems, blocking attacks against known vulnerabilities at the network level. This is a pragmatic and highly effective solution to a problem facing the entire sector.
How to invest wisely in protecting workstations and servers in OT?
The OT environment is not only PLCs, but also numerous Windows-based systems. The grant allows you to fund their comprehensive security. You can invest in state-of-the-art EDR (Endpoint Detection and Response) anti-virus software for SCADA and HMI stations, implement configuration hardening systems, and introduce application whitelisting mechanisms to prevent any unauthorized software from running on these critical systems.
Is it worth investing in a central log management system (SIEM)?
Yes. As more security systems are implemented, the number of alerts and logs they generate will begin to grow exponentially. Manual analysis of this data is impossible. That’s why the grant is worth using to implement a central security information and event management (SIEM) system. This system will collect and correlate data from all sources, automatically detect complex attack patterns and provide the security team with a single, consistent picture of the situation.
How do you fund the construction of incident response and business continuity processes?
Technology is not everything. The grant also allows you to fund key investments in your processes. You can use the funds to, in collaboration with an outside consultant, create from scratch and implement formal Incident Response Plans (IRPs) and Business Continuity Plans (BCPs). You can also fund the organization of “tabletop” exercises to test these plans in practice.
Why should secure remote access be at the top of your priority list?
Unsecured remote access is one of the most common causes of incidents in OT. The grant is an ideal opportunity to finally solve this problem in a systemic way. The funds can be used to implement a modern, secure remote access platform based on Zero Trust principles, which will provide multi-factor authentication (MFA), granular privilege control and full session recording for all employees and external companies.
What kind of training to finance so that the investment will bring the greatest benefit?
With a training budget at your disposal, it makes sense to divide it strategically. You should plan for both basic security awareness training for all operational staff, and highly specialized, certified technical training for key engineers from IT and OT teams. It’s also worth investing in strategic workshops for executives to help them understand their new responsibilities under NIS2.
How to manage the entire investment program?
Implementing so many, interrelated projects in a short period of time is a huge management challenge. Consider allocating some of the grant money to fund the services of a third-party project management office (PMO) or dedicated project manager to help coordinate all activities, manage the schedule, budget and communication with suppliers. This is an investment that ensures that the entire program will be completed on time and within its objectives.
How to ensure that the effects of the grant are sustainable?
The grant gives a powerful boost at the start, but the real challenge is to maintain the level of security achieved in subsequent years. That’s why it makes sense to invest some of the funds in solutions that will ensure that the effects last. This could be, for example, purchasing multi-year subscriptions for upgrades and support for deployed security systems, or funding a “train the trainer” program to build internal competencies for future training.
What are the next steps after the grant project is completed?
The completion of a grant project marks the beginning of a new phase - that of mature, continuous cyber security management. Equipped with new technologies, processes and competencies, the organization must integrate these elements into its daily operational cycle. Funds must be budgeted in the regular budget for maintenance and renewal of systems, as well as for the continuation of the training program. Cyber security is not a one-time project, but a never-ending process.
